Wdo Inspection Service in Frisco, TX
WDO Inspection Services provide homeowners with a thorough assessment of properties for signs of wood-destroying organisms, such as termites and carpenter ants. These inspections are essential for identifying existing infestations, evaluating the potential risk of future damage, and ensuring the structural integrity of residential properties. They are commonly requested during real estate transactions, property renovations, or routine maintenance to confirm that a home is free from pest-related issues that could compromise its safety and value.

Common Wdo Inspection Service Jobs
Wood Destroying Organism (WDO) Inspection - Identifies signs of termite and other wood-destroying pest activity.
Pre-purchase inspections - Assesses potential property for hidden pest damage before buying.
Post-treatment inspections - Verifies the effectiveness of pest control treatments and repairs.
Annual property inspections - Monitors for early signs of wood-destroying pests over time.
Real estate transaction reports - Provides detailed documentation for property sale or transfer.
Damage assessment services - Evaluates and documents existing pest-related structural issues.
Wdo Inspection Service Questions
What is a WDO inspection? A WDO inspection is a visual assessment to identify signs of wood-destroying organisms like termites and wood decay in a property.
Why is a WDO inspection important? It helps detect pest or decay issues early, preventing potential structural damage and costly repairs.
What types of properties typically need a WDO inspection? WDO inspections are common for homes, especially during buying or selling processes, and for properties showing signs of wood damage.
What should homeowners do before a WDO inspection? Ensure accessible areas are clear and provide any previous inspection reports or pest control records if available.
